On the morning of Sunday, July 26, Russian occupation forces launched an attack on Kryvyi Rih, striking civilian infrastructure. A fire broke out at a shopping center in the city.

This was reported by Oleksandr Ganza, head of the Dnipropetrovsk Regional Military Administration.

Strike on a shopping center in Kryvyi Rih

The enemy’s main attack this morning targeted Kryvyi Rih. At 6:50 a.m., the Ukrainian Air Force warned of jet-powered drones moving toward the city. Explosions were then heard in the city. The shopping center building was damaged by the strike, and a fire broke out at the scene. Information on casualties is being verified.

Shelling of other districts in the region

In total, over the course of the night, the Russian military attacked three districts of the Dnipropetrovsk region nearly 20 times, using heavy artillery and various types of drones.

  • Pavlohrad: A 66-year-old man was injured as a result of the shelling. He received the necessary medical care and will undergo outpatient treatment.
  • Nikopol District: Nikopol, as well as the Marganetsk and Pokrovsk communities, came under fire. In the district’s regional center, a department store building was damaged.

As of now, one wounded civilian has been reported in the region. Specialized and emergency services are working at all impact sites; the full extent of the damage caused by the enemy’s terror is being assessed.
